Output 2c85a52eceef72387ba3e94e593dfd73a44d2b566315831f21914f21e5bc5bb3:3

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f68a8c076d382c5fad12ed16e5dca777a75a2509 OP_EQUAL
address
3QAc89Wc3FwqUhkgbPYHAfqddUzmsu8yab
transaction
2c85a52eceef72387ba3e94e593dfd73a44d2b566315831f21914f21e5bc5bb3
spent
true